آموزش مقدماتی JavaScript | جمعبندی و منابع
خطای دسترسی
برای ثبت پاسخ، ابتدا باید در سایت وارد شوید.
نکات کلیدی از بخش جمعبندی و منابع
در این بخش، مهمترین نکاتی که در طول دوره آموزش مقدماتی JavaScript یاد گرفتهاید را مرور میکنیم. این نکات به شما کمک میکند تا مفاهیم پایه را در ذهن خود تثبیت کنید و برای پروژههای واقعی آماده شوید.
۱. JavaScript یک زبان برنامهنویسی سطح بالا و تفسیرشونده است
شما نیازی به کامپایل کردن کد ندارید. مرورگر مستقیماً کد شما را اجرا میکند. این ویژگی باعث میشود یادگیری JavaScript برای مبتدیان سریع و لذتبخش باشد.
۲. متغیرها و نوع دادهها
متغیرها ظروفی برای ذخیره اطلاعات هستند. سه روش برای تعریف متغیر داریم: var، let و const. بهترین روش استفاده از let (برای مقادیر تغییرپذیر) و const (برای مقادیر ثابت) است. انواع داده اصلی شامل: اعداد (Number)، رشتهها (String)، بولین (Boolean)، آرایه (Array) و اشیاء (Object) هستند.
۳. ساختارهای کنترلی
برای تصمیمگیری از if...else و switch استفاده میکنیم. برای تکرار کارها از حلقههای for و while بهره میبریم. به یاد داشته باشید که همیشه از یک شرط پایانی برای حلقهها استفاده کنید تا از حلقههای بینهایت جلوگیری شود.
۴. توابع
توابع بلوکهای کد قابل استفاده مجدد هستند. میتوانید آنها را با کلمه کلیدی function یا به صورت arrow function (() => {}) تعریف کنید. توابع میتوانند پارامتر بگیرند و یک مقدار را با return برگردانند.
۵. آرایهها و اشیاء
آرایهها لیستی از مقادیر هستند (مثلاً [1, 2, 3]) و اشیاء مجموعهای از جفتهای کلید-مقدار (مثلاً {name: "Ali", age: 25}). برای کار با آرایهها از متدهایی مانند push()، pop()، map() و filter() استفاده کنید.
۶. رویدادها و DOM
DOM یا Document Object Model ساختار HTML صفحه شماست. JavaScript میتواند با استفاده از رویدادهایی مانند click، mouseover و submit با کاربر تعامل کند. برای دسترسی به عناصر از document.getElementById() یا querySelector() استفاده کنید.
۷. خطاگیری و اشکالزدایی
ابزار Developer Tools در مرورگر (با فشردن کلید F12) بهترین دوست شماست. از console.log() برای چاپ مقادیر و مشاهده خطاها استفاده کنید. خطاهای رایج مانند TypeError و ReferenceError را بشناسید.
۸. تمرین مداوم کلید موفقیت است
برای یادگیری بهتر، هر روز چند خط کد بنویسید. سعی کنید مثالهای ساده را تغییر دهید و ببینید چه اتفاقی میافتد. از پروژههای کوچک مانند ماشین حساب ساده یا لیست کارهای روزانه شروع کنید.
۹. از منابع آنلاین بهره ببرید
وبسایتهایی مانند MDN Web Docs و JavaScript.info منابع رسمی و بسیار مفیدی هستند. همچنین میتوانید از سوال و جواب در Stack Overflow استفاده کنید.
۱۰. اشتباه کردن بخشی از یادگیری است
اگر کد شما کار نکرد، ناامید نشوید. هر برنامهنویس حرفهای بارها با خطا مواجه شده است. با دقت پیام خطا را بخوانید و سعی کنید مشکل را پیدا کنید. این فرآیند باعث رشد مهارت شما میشود.
با تمرین و پشتکار، میتوانید به راحتی برنامههای تعاملی و جذابی با JavaScript بسایید. موفق باشید!
برای ثبت پرسش ابتدا در سایت وارد شوید.